In the Distance
The sea heaves and shudders, white caps jittery
as if moved by wrongs
Sun, water, clouds merge - a far off fusion
Horizon opens to an endless blue,
hanging low like a hot air balloon
Boy at the ship's railing, hunched over, arms crossed,
his head resting on his limbs
Gaze entrenched, anchored
about the sail
to an isle of sandy beaches,
to turquoise, shallow waters,
vibrant palm tree shading
To contemplate outward,
about what strains attachment
about choices that salt the air
where to draw his lines
Meditation, spaces to explore
Boy on the teen ledge of growth,
to consider different roles
to deliver different scripts
A lurch to awareness, uncharted waters,
unsettling speed
He fights to focus,
to know the gentle sweep of waves
to peer beyond the sea's edge
as equator light glints his face in gold
